Disease burden of Puumala virus infections, 1995-2008

(Accepted 23 December 2009; first published online 29 January 2010)SUMMARYPuumala virus (PUUV) causes mild haemorrhagic fever with renal syndrome, a rodent-bornezoonosis. To evaluate the disease burden of PUUV infections in Finland, we analysed datareported by laboratories to the National Infectious Disease Registry during 1995–2008 andcompared these with data from other national registries (death, 1998–2007; hospital discharge,1996–2007; occupational diseases, 1995–2006). A total of 22681 cases were reported (averageannual incidence 31/100000 population); 85% were in persons aged 20–64 years and 62% weremales. There was an increasing trend in incidence, and the rates varied widely by season andregion. We observed 13 deaths attributable to PUUV infection (case-fatality proportion 0.08%).Of all cases, 9599 (52%) were hospitalized. Only 590 cases (3%) were registered as occupationaldisease, of which most were related to farming and forestry. Bankvoles (Myodes glareolus) are the host reservoir ofPUUV, a member of the rodent-borne Hantavirusgenus of the family Bunyaviridae. PUUV can remaininfectious in bank-vole cage beddings for 12–15days [2]. The route of infection to humans is believedto occur through aerosolized rodent excreta.Exposure may occur during a variety of occupationaland recreational activities, such as working withhay, cleaning barns or summer cottages, cuttingwood and entering buildings infested with rodents,especially when the premises are poorly ventilated[1, 3].
